Biography

Rahul Bhadani is an assistant professor in Electrical and Computer Engineering at the University of Alabama in Huntsville. He was formerly a post-doctoral appointee at Vanderbilt University in the Institute for Software Integrated Systems. He obtained his MS (2022) in Statistics, MS (2021) in Optical Sciences and MS (2017) and PhD (2022) in Electrical and Computer Engineering from The University of Arizona, and a B.E. (2012) in Information Technology from Bengal Engineering & Science University in India. His research primarily focuses on Cyber-physical Systems for intelligent transportation, robotics, and energy systems. His research techniques are grounded in model-based design, statistical methods, and control systems. He is a recipient of the best paper award at the IEEE Vehicular Network Conference 2018. He is also a part of the IEEE Intelligent Transportation Systems Society award-winning CIRCLES Consortium. His teaching interests include signal processing, model-based design, statistical machine learning, and quantum information processing.
